1987WEB视界-分享互联网热门产品和行业

您现在的位置是:首页 > 域名 > 正文

域名

申请代码签名证书需要绑定域名吗

1987web2022-10-11域名298

随着现在网络攻击的日益严重性,时常就会看到某某安装了被植入木马的软件,导致银行卡被盗刷等系列的新闻。为了解决该类软件安全的问题,部署代码签名证书就显得尤为重要。通常SSL证书需要域名申请,那么申请代码签名证书也需要绑定域名吗?

一、什么是代码签名证书

代码签名证书Code Signing SSL为软件开发商提供了一个理想的解决方案,使得软件开发商能对其软件代码进行数字签名。通过对代码的数字签名来标识软件来源以及软件开发者的真实身份,保证代码在签名之后不被恶意篡改。

有了代码签名证书签过名的程序,在安装的时候,可以安全顺利部署。缺少代码签名证书的软件在安装时,Windows等各种操作系统平台就会弹出软件不安全的提示,从而导致客户对产品信任度降低。

二、代码签名证书需要域名申请吗

实际上,申请代码签名证书是不需要绑定域名的。申请个人代码签名证书的具体准备资料信息有:个人姓名,电话号码, 身份证地址,城市,省份,邮编,邮箱;若申请OV或EV代码签名证书的话还需验证企业组织信息,如企业营业执照等资料。

注意:邮箱必须是一个业务电子邮件地址。个人电邮地址如:@yahoo.com, @gmail.com都不行,需要类似于@yourdomain.com。

三、申请代码签名证书的主要流程

第一步:根据自己的需求选择代码签名证书的类型,一般代码签名证书分为个人型(IV)、企业型(OV)和增强型(EV)三种;

第二步:购买SSL证书成功后就需要提交上述所提的准备资料让CA认证机构验证申请者是否有资格申请代码签名证书。

个人开发者也是可以申请代码签名证书,只要提供身份证副本给CA机构认证,确认本人身份;企业开发者就需要提供企业合法性、真实性证明,一般需要企业的营业执照副本、邓白氏等来证明;

第三步:最后用户在使用前会将对含有公钥密码的签名进行运算产生一个哈希值,并使用同样的算法对代码进行运算产生一个哈希值,如果这2个哈希值匹配,则验证通过并可动手安装。

第四步:在代码被代码签名证书签发成功后,开发者就可以尽情分发软件了。整个过程对用户完全透明,用户可以看到软件发布者提示信息,有助于提高用户对软件开发者的信任。

总的来说,申请代码签名证书对于软件开发者而言是非常有利的,通过数据签名使应用程序易于确认且不易被第三方伪造或破坏,进而保护软件的品牌和知识产权不受破坏。